        "content": "<p>Ghalib investigation halted due to insufficient evidence<\/p>\n<p>JAKARTA (JP): The military police announced on Thursday the<br>\ninvestigation into corruption allegations against former attorney<br>\ngeneral Andi M. Ghalib had been ended due to insufficient<br>\nevidence.<\/p>\n<p>Military police chief Maj. Gen. Djasrie Marin said at a media<br>\nconference here the military police had examined two bank<br>\naccounts belonging to Ghalib, but found no evidence of his<br>\ninvolvement in corruption.<\/p>\n<p>&quot;Pak Ghalib cannot be charged as a suspect because of<br>\ninadequate evidence. Therefore, the investigation has been<br>\nstopped until we can find new evidence,&quot; he said.<\/p>\n<p>The military police opened an investigation into Ghalib<br>\nfollowing a report from the Indonesian Corruption Watch (ICW)<br>\nalleging Rp 1.8 billion (US$259,740.25) had been transferred to<br>\nthe accounts of Ghalib and his wife Andi Murniati.<\/p>\n<p>The organization alleged there were 11 money transfers to the<br>\ncouple&apos;s accounts at a private bank in South Jakarta between Feb.<br>\n12 and May 6. It said copies of the transfers were mailed to the<br>\nICW office by an unidentified party.<\/p>\n<p>The money was transferred by businessmen The Nin King and<br>\nPrayogo Pangestu, who were being questioned by the Attorney<br>\nGeneral&apos;s Office for alleged banking violations.<\/p>\n<p>Ghalib denied the allegation, saying the money transferred by<br>\nthe two businessmen was a donation to the Indonesian Wrestling<br>\nAssociation, which Ghalib chairs.<\/p>\n<p>The city police, which is also involved in the investigation,<br>\nnamed both Prayogo and The Nin King as suspects in the case.<\/p>\n<p>Djasrie said it was difficult for the military police to<br>\ncontinue its investigation following ICW coordinator Teten<br>\nMasduki&apos;s refusal to testify.<\/p>\n<p>&quot;The ICW&apos;s report on the alleged corruption cannot be treated<br>\nas evidence because Teten declined to testify,&quot; he said.<\/p>\n<p>Teten said on Thursday both the military and the government<br>\nlacked the commitment to seriously carry out the investigation.<\/p>\n<p>&quot;We have long seen that the military police is not serious in<br>\ninvestigating the alleged corruption.<\/p>\n<p>&quot;If The Nin King and Prayogo have been declared suspects, why<br>\nnot Ghalib,&quot; he said.<\/p>\n<p>He said the ICW&apos;s information on the alleged corruption was<br>\nvalid and accurate, and the organization was ready to do what it<br>\ncould to aid the investigation.<\/p>\n<p>Teten said he refused to testify for the military police<br>\nbecause Ghalib had not been formally declared a suspect.<\/p>\n<p>He said his organization was aware of a political conspiracy<br>\nto freeze the investigation and turn the blame on the ICW.<\/p>\n<p>&quot;The military police asked me to sign a dossier which would<br>\nhave implicated me for slandering Ghalib ....<\/p>\n<p>&quot;I think the Habibie government cannot be trusted by the<br>\npeople to investigate the alleged corruption of the past,&quot; he<br>\nsaid.<\/p>\n<p>He said it would be futile to supply new evidence to the<br>\nmilitary police because it was not serious in investigating the<br>\ncase.<\/p>\n<p>He also said it was not necessary to identify the party which<br>\nsent the ICW the information on Ghalib&apos;s alleged corruption. He<br>\nsaid the anticorruption law which was recently passed by the<br>\nHouse of Representatives stipulated the identities of those<br>\noffering proof of corruption should be protected.<\/p>\n<p>&quot;Of paramount importance is that the military police<br>\ninvestigate the alleged corruption,&quot; he said.<\/p>\n<p>The coordinator of ICW&apos;s lawyers, Iskandar Sonhaji, said the<br>\nmilitary leadership had not been serious in handling the case.<\/p>\n<p>&quot;Ghalib was never summoned because military chief Gen. Wiranto<br>\nnever asked the military police to do so,&quot; he said.<\/p>\n<p>Ghalib appeared before the military police once to deny the<br>\ncorruption allegations.<\/p>\n<p>In a related development, National Police spokesman Brig. Gen.<br>\nTogar M. Sianipar said the police investigation into The Nin King<br>\nand Prajogo was still underway.<\/p>\n<p>&quot;The investigation is still ongoing. As of today, I have not<br>\nreceived any requests that our police detectives drop the case.&quot;<\/p>\n<p>&quot;If the police investigators do not have evidence to support<br>\nthe allegations, we can also drop the investigation,&quot; Togar said.<\/p>\n<p>Togar added, however, that if the investigation was ended it<br>\ndid not mean the case was closed, because the police could reopen<br>\nthe investigation if new evidence was discovered.<\/p>\n<p>&quot;There is no intention to close the case, but it is possible<br>\nthe investigation will be stopped due to lack of evidence,&quot; he<br>\nsaid.<\/p>\n<p>He also said that although the two businessmen had been named<br>\nas suspects, it did not mean they had already been found guilty.<br>\n(rms\/emf\/yudha)<\/p>",
